CLEANSPARK (CLSK) CAO Carson Brian Jay Exercises Options, Sells Shares
What Happened
- Carson Brian Jay, Chief Accounting Officer of CLEANSPARK (CLSK), converted/exercised 16,375 derivative shares on Feb 13, 2026 (reported as code M) and subsequently disposed of 6,444 shares on Feb 18, 2026 to cover tax liability (code F) for proceeds of about $59,629 (weighted avg price $9.25).
- The conversion/exercise showed an acquisition price of $0.00 for the 16,375 shares (reported as converted/issued), and the sale to satisfy taxes used a weighted average sale price of $9.25 (sales ranged $9.0901–$9.4101 per footnote).

Context
- Code M indicates an exercise/conversion of a derivative (options/RSUs). Code F indicates shares were transferred/sold to satisfy tax withholding or payment obligations — commonly called a "sell-to-cover" rather than an open-market investment purchase.
- These transactions are routine insider actions to satisfy tax liabilities on vesting/exercise and do not, by themselves, indicate the insider’s view of the company’s prospects.
